Output 3ebb7777d7586ab3f3be871e808b8141d1daa8429d57b0703d0471d81b4cac8a:93

value
10864209
script pubkey
OP_0 OP_PUSHBYTES_20 91e87c81d1df29c3de32ccbc56097477289b3582
address
bc1qj858eqw3mu5u8h3jej79vzt5wu5fkdvzw0knsm
transaction
3ebb7777d7586ab3f3be871e808b8141d1daa8429d57b0703d0471d81b4cac8a
spent
true